2.1.1.5 CF Step
Sets the step of center frequency. Changing the center frequency in a fixed step
continuously switches the channel to be measured.
Key Points:
The CF step type could be Manualor Auto. In Auto mode, the CF step is 1/10
of span if it is in Non-zero span mode or equals the RBW while in Zero span mode;
in Manual mode, you can set the step using the numeric keys.
After you set an appropriate CF step and select center frequency, you can use
using up and down direction keys to switch between measurement channels in a
specified step in order to sweep the adjacent channels manually.
You can modify this parameter using the numeric keys, knob, or direction keys.
For more details, please refer to Parameter Input.
Table 2-5 CF step
Parameter Explanation
Default 300 MHz
Range 1 Hz to 3 GHz
Unit
GHz, MHz, kHz, Hz
Knob Step
Span > 0, step = Span/200
Span = 0 , step = 100 Hz
Min = 1 Hz
Direction Key Step in 1, 2, 5 sequence
